Aucassin
Aucassin is a Vampire nobleman of Mousillon in Bretonnia.[1a]
He is a key lieutenant to Mallobaude [1a] but like many of his ancestors is exemplar of courtly culture and a patron of the arts. Gracious and accomodating as a host at his Chataeu, even those who become aware of his true nature often choose to ignore it. [1b]
Appearance
Tall and slim, he has a slightly cruel face. [1b] He is able to shift his features at will to appear human. [1c]
Chateau Hane
An old but well maintained octagonal keep that guards one end of a small but sturdy bridge across the river Grismerie and the home of Acuassin. From here he rules several nearby villages and although there are often staked corpses of poachers by the bridge he is considered a better lord than most. The interior is tastefully decorated with antique furniture and exquisite tapestries. [1d]
There are stables nearby for his own and his knights horses. [1d]
Heraldry
Three black flowers of a white field with a small black fleur-de-lis added in recognition of his service to Maldred. [1b]
History
His vampirirc ancesters fought for both Maldred against the King and for Merovech against the Duke of Lyonesse. [1b]
He imports young, beautiful men and women to drain and has a variety of artists and poets that entertain him and his guests. [1b]
Aucassin is important to Mallobaude not only for his huge wealth, but also by gathering and vetting other nobles. [1b]
Household
- Diomede, Majo-domo, the head of the Household who has served the master for many years. He is trusted by the local peasents as he distributes alms for the sick and even turnips to the more prominent families. [1e]
- Berenice, a renowned tapestry maker taught by Lady Liliene of Couronne, she has been imprisoned by Aucassin who commands she weave for him. [1f]
- Bertrand of Aquitaine, a court poet who sees Aucassin as the perfect patron. [1e]
- Gefrelar, his favourite knight. [1h]
- Grer, the Cook - barely able to speak but with a natural ability. [1g]
- Madame Isolde, the Housekeeper - a intimidating hatchet faced woman who rarely keeps a maid for any length of time. [1g]
- Thoule, a young, fresh faced stable-boy. [1g]
